Classical Stereo LP London White Back CS 6367 with deep groove label with FFSS on the label has stamper in dead wax on side one of 2E features Ernest Ansermet conducting the L'Orchestre de la Suisse Romande in performances of "Bolero" and "La Valse" by Ravel, "The Sorcerer's Apprentice" by Dukas and "Pacific 231" by Honegger. The vinyl is near mint, beautiful sound. The label is FFSS and has the side timing written in ink next to the title of the side (see photo). The cover, although it has FFrr on it, is excellent with no seam splits and has the timing for the length of each side of the record written in ink on the back cover (see photo). The cover comes with the original outer poly bag and the original inner sleeve. Very fine recording.
